  1. “Polio swept through #Winnipeg in the early ’50s. Neil had it and I did too. So did my brothers. We all had it at the same time. But Neil was always very focused. It didn’t matter what obstacle was there, he overcame it. I felt the same.

    Neil and I were among a bunch of teenage guys who were learning how to play guitar and starting #bands in Winnipeg. Every Sunday, there was a #RadioShow called Hello Britain, where they’d play all the top hits from #England. It might be #ShaneFenton And The Fentones or Cliff Richard And #TheShadows. Then it was just The Shadows or #TheOutlaws. We copied all this stuff and played it on stage.

    We’d get the bus to the community centre and Neil would be there with #TheSquires. We’d stay there all night and watch them. I was pretty amazed when he started playing the folk clubs on his own. He radically changes his mind and his direction, to the shock of everyone. But then, he’s done this all his life. I used to go the #Riverboat [Coffee House] in #Toronto all the time. I saw #GordonLightfoot, #JoniMitchell and Ramblin’ #JackElliott. It was quite fantastic. I saw Neil many times there, just acoustic. I’d think, ‘Yeah, he can do it. He can be a folk singer.’

    When I left in ’65 to tour the States with #TheGuessWho I sent a note back to Neil, saying, “You gotta get out of town. This is where you really get appreciated.” So he left and went to #ThunderBay, then #FortWilliam, and met #StephenStills. Then – boom – he started #BuffaloSpringfield.”

    Randy Bachman telling Neil Young to, ‘get out of town’.

  14. `After Buffalo Springfield disbanded, Stills began working with David Crosby and Graham Nash as the trio called Crosby, Stills & Nash (CSN). In addition to writing many of the band's songs, Stills played bass, guitar, and keyboards on their debut album. The album sold over four million copies and at that point had outsold anything from the three members' prior bands: the Byrds, Buffalo Springfield, and the Hollies.`

  16. "Southern Cross" is a song written by #StephenStills, Rick Curtis, and#MichaelCurtis and performed by the rock band #CrosbyStillsAndNash. It was featured on the band's #DaylightAgain album and was released as a single in September 1982. With a theme concerning the healing power of sailing amongst the natural world, it was a hit for the group and has received classic rock airplay in the decades since.

"For What It's Worth (Stop, Hey What's That Sound)", often referred to as simply "#ForWhatItsWorth", is a song written by #StephenStills, first recorded by #BuffaloSpringfield on December 5, 1966, and released as a single on #AtcoRecords in December 1966; it peaked at no. 7 on the #Billboard #Hot100 chart in the spring of 1967.
